不可見索引概念 不可見索引(Invisible Index)是ORACLE 11g引入的新特性。不可見索引是會被優化器忽略的不可見索引,除非在會話或系統級別上將OPTIMIZER_USE_INVISIBLE_INDEXES初始化參數顯式設置為TRUE。此參數的默認值是FALSE ...
背景 索引是把雙刃劍,在提升查詢速度的同時會減慢DML的操作。畢竟,索引的維護需要一定的成本。所以,對於索引,要加上該加的,刪除無用的。前者是加法,后者是減法。但在實際工作中,大家似乎更熱衷於前者,而很少進行后者。究其原因,在於后者,難。難的不是操作本身,而是如何確認一個索引是無用的。 如何確認無用索引 在不可見索引出現之前,大家可以通過sys.schema unused indexes來確定無用 ...
2018-05-06 17:11 0 964 推薦指數:
不可見索引概念 不可見索引(Invisible Index)是ORACLE 11g引入的新特性。不可見索引是會被優化器忽略的不可見索引,除非在會話或系統級別上將OPTIMIZER_USE_INVISIBLE_INDEXES初始化參數顯式設置為TRUE。此參數的默認值是FALSE ...
一、MTS:多線程復制 MTS簡介 在MySQL 5.6版本之前,Slave服務器上有兩個線程I/O線程和SQL Thread線程。I/O線程負責接收二進制日志(Binary Log,更准確的說是二進制日志的event),SQL線程進行回放二進制日志。 如果在MySQL 5.6版本開啟 ...
新增特性 Security improvements. MySQL.user表新增plugin列,且若某賬戶該字段值為空則賬戶不能使用。從低版本MySQL升級至MySQL5.7時要注意該問題,且建議DBA將使用mysql_old_password插件的賬戶替換為使用 ...
GTID簡介 概念 全局事務標識符(GTID)是創建的唯一標識符,並與在源(主)服務器上提交的每個事務相關聯。此標識符不但是唯一的,而且在給定復制設置 ...
MySQL從5.7一躍直接到8.0,這其中的緣由,咱就不關心那么多了,有興趣的朋友自行百度,本次的版本更新,在功能上主要有以下6點: 賬戶與安全 優化器索引 通用表表達式 窗口函數 InnoDB 增強 JSON 增強 一、賬戶與安全 ...
1、innodb存儲引擎的增強 A:Online alter table以及索引 alter table t rename index t_idx to t_newidx; Varc ...
https://www.cnblogs.com/kevingrace/p/10482469.html MySQL 8 正式版 8.0.11 已發布,官方表示 MySQL 8 要比 MySQL 5.7 快 2 倍,還帶來了大量的改進和更快的性能! 一. Mysql8.0版本相比之前 ...
長假還沒有過去,我在這里給大家拜個早年 2): 講講MySQL-8.0.x的新特性(公共表表達式) ...